History
The company was established in 1996 at
New Delhi by
Narendra Bansal. Currently,
Keshav Bansal, son of
Narendra Bansal, is the active director of the company.

IPL Team
The company also owned an
IPL franchise called
Gujarat Lions in 2016 and 2017.
